Output 66e0036b60efc101fd7c5cf5d96d07db4e862f7c6af57e8e950a3ac83e4c909e:2

value
75149466
script pubkey
OP_0 OP_PUSHBYTES_32 7838d90a6d547dd67980079b5de6283517410736fc6136711898d9e56a5b8f36
address
bc1q0qudjznd237av7vqq7d4me3gx5t5zpekl3snvugcnrv726jm3umqt4lxd0
transaction
66e0036b60efc101fd7c5cf5d96d07db4e862f7c6af57e8e950a3ac83e4c909e
spent
true